In February, 2004, pork producers and industry representatives met in Washington, D.C. To "lobby members of Congress on issues related to mandatory animal identification, a workable voluntary country-of-origin labeling program, trade and ways to further increase prices for hogs and products (www.nppc.org/)." Conclusion

There are a number of agricultural issues which can affect consumers today. The National Pork Producers Council is responsible for not only protecting its members through legislation, but also protecting consumers from harmful pathogens through funding and research, and the administration of guidelines which must be adhered to in the food service industry. The NPPC strives to stay abreast of current issues affecting its industry and to find ways to assist its members in the implementation of new technology. Its main goal, however, is to provide safe, high quality products to consumers throughout the world.
